Many forces and pressures have been building and creating a desire for remote work, which is the topic of today’s episode. When you have a culture of mutual respect, trust, a clear and simple strategy, and outcome-based work, it doesn’t matter if your workforce is co-located or distributed around the globe. A culture that celebrates the remote workforce opens itself to a greater pool of top talent which could greatly improve the profitability of the company.

When I was thinking about who to interview for this podcast, I couldn’t think of a better person than Bernie Spang, who I worked for on a remote team for a little over 2 years at the turn of the century. Bernie ran the WebSphere Studio Tools Marketing team that was part of the WebSphere Middleware Marketing team that was a part of the IBM Software Group. He currently is Program Director, Watson AI-powered virtual assistants, IBM.
